Conducted by Michael Hall
With Michael Forte, Principal Clarinet

We celebrate the genius of three prodigies and the musical treasures

left behind. Featuring Mozart’s last completed work, an early Beethoven

Symphony, and a masterful piece by Arriaga, a short-lived young composer

hailed as “The Spanish Mozart.”

ARRIAGA: Overture to Los esclavos felices
MOZART: Clarinet Concerto in A Major - Michael Forte, Principal Clarinet
BEETHOVEN: Symphony #2

POST-CONCERT DISCUSSIONS: Maestro Hall and Musicians offer insight into

the music and answer your questions on stage, right after the concert.
